Balby With Hexthorpe Urban District (UD) : Births by legitimacy

Births by legitimacy

Data cube chart.

Year Legitimate Illegitimate
31 Dec 1911 323 Show data context 11 Show data context
31 Dec 1912 316 Show data context 8 Show data context
31 Dec 1913 404 Show data context 9 Show data context
31 Dec 1914 319 Show data context 11 Show data context
Date Source
1911 - 1914 Registrar General, Annual Report (HM Stationery Office) ,
